Sacha Fri, 1 August 2025
Very pleasant stay.
Liked: The room was spacious, and the bed was large. The facilities were good. We were provided with a small bar of soap and liquid soap in the shower. The dockyard and shopping centre are just a couple of hundred meters from the hotel. So excellent location for the main sights. There are several pubs near the hotel, all of which serve very nice food and are reasonably priced. The room was stocked with water, a kettle and tea and coffee. This was replaced when needed. We bought drinks at the bar, they had a good selection or options and all were very reasonably priced. All the staff we met were polite and helped with anything we asked. We would like to personally thank the young lady who cleaned our room. She was polite, obliging and couldn't have done more to help us. Check in and check out were quick and efficient!!
Disliked: There is nothing we 'didn't like' this is feedback only......The breakfast was acceptable. The menu offered scrambled/poached/fried eggs, I was confused as they i could not have an omelette, which is just scrambled eggs, not scrambled. Due to my dietary requirements, I could not really make the most of the breakfast options, but my partner did and enjoyed it. The room was pleasant but very basic and quite old-fashioned and dated - this did NOT impact on our stay I would like to add. It was very hot during our stay and we appreciated the air conditioning unit - it was, though, very noisy and sounded like a washing machine running a cycle all night. We are not sure if it was the air con or, as we were in room (25) was next to the cleaning supplies room, if there was a washing machine going all night. The shower had little power, and the toilet was a nit loose. We were only there for 3 nights so again this did not impact on our stay. Our family, staying in another room on another floor had the same problem, so I suspect there is not much that can be done about the water pressure. Would this feedback stop me returning to Kepples Head - No

Peter Thu, 31 July 2025
Very good
Liked: Location is unbeatable: very close to Historic Dockyard and to railway station (we were travelling by train). Staff were friendly and helpful. Rooms were more spacious than expected, and the building itself is an attractive one.
Disliked: Our friend had a room at the front of the hotel and told us that noise from shunting trains went on quite late on the first of our two nights. Otherwise no complaints.
